
Frequent Price Hikes Usher in Structural Transformation for the Semiconductor Industry
In the just-passed month of March, international semiconductor industry giants such as Texas Instruments and Infineon announced price increases. Among them, the maximum price increase for some Texas Instruments products reached 85%, and the price increase for Infineon's mainstream products is expected to be between 5% and 15%. In addition, China's leading wafer foundry, Nexchip, announced a uniform 10% price increase for all wafer foundry products effective June 1st. Several chip design companies have also successively issued price increase letters. The adjustment range for manufacturers such as JIANGSU JIEJIE MICROELECTRONICS, Chipsea, Halo, and Novosense is generally between 10% and 20%.
